About J Mullol

J Mullol is a scholar working on Otorhinolaryngology, Immunology and Allergy, Physiology, Sensory Systems and Epidemiology, having authored 11 papers that have together received 216 indexed citations. Recurring topics across this work include Sinusitis and nasal conditions (8 papers), Allergic Rhinitis and Sensitization (5 papers), Asthma and respiratory diseases (4 papers), Olfactory and Sensory Function Studies (3 papers), Mycobacterium research and diagnosis (2 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(1 paper), Infectious Diseases and Mycology (1 paper) and Head and Neck Surgical Oncology (1 paper). The work is most often cited by research in Otorhinolaryngology (166 citations), Immunology and Allergy (134 citations), Physiology (119 citations), Sensory Systems (11 citations) and Surgery (83 citations). J Mullol has collaborated with scholars based in Spain, United States and Netherlands. Frequent co-authors include C Hopkins, Brent A. Senior, Enrico Heffler, Aaron W. Peters, Diego M. Conti, W.J. Fokkens, Adam Chaker, V. Backer, Philippe Gevaert and Sietze Reitsma. Their work appears in journals such as Rhinology Journal and Journal of Investigational Allergology and Clinical Immunology.
